What it costs to charge a 2027 Hyundai Ioniq 9 AWD Performance in Pennsylvania
In Pennsylvania, home electricity runs 20.9¢/kWh — put a 2027 Hyundai Ioniq 9 AWD Performance's EPA-rated 40 kWh/100mi against that and 100 miles costs $8.36, versus $16.02 for a gas car averaging 25.5 mpg. That works out to 47.8% cheaper per mile than gasoline in Pennsylvania — charging at home is much cheaper than gas here.
2027 Hyundai Ioniq 9 AWD Performance: yearly cost in Pennsylvania
Home charging this 2027 Hyundai Ioniq 9 AWD Performance in Pennsylvania runs about $1,254 over fueleconomy.gov's default 15,000 annual miles, versus about $2,403 for the gasoline equivalent. Call it about $1,149 saved annually, at this mileage.
What one full charge costs
$26 — that's what Pennsylvania's 20.9¢/kWh rate puts on the 124.4 kWh a 2027 Hyundai Ioniq 9 AWD Performance needs for its full 311-mile EPA range.
